Exports In 2022, Israel exported $80.8k in Petroleum Jelly, making it the 84th largest exporter of Petroleum Jelly in the world. At the same year, Petroleum Jelly was the 963rd most exported product in Israel. The main destination of Petroleum Jelly exports from Israel are: Palestine ($41.8k), Thailand ($17.7k), United States ($8.05k), Ghana ($5k), and China ($4k).

The fastest growing export markets for Petroleum Jelly of Israel between 2021 and 2022 were Thailand ($6.39k), Ghana ($5k), and China ($4k).

Imports In 2022, Israel imported $8.68M in Petroleum Jelly, becoming the 62nd largest importer of Petroleum Jelly in the world. At the same year, Petroleum Jelly was the 649th most imported product in Israel. Israel imports Petroleum Jelly primarily from: Egypt ($2.07M), Spain ($1.94M), Germany ($1.14M), China ($697k), and India ($651k).

The fastest growing import markets in Petroleum Jelly for Israel between 2021 and 2022 were Egypt ($1.08M), Spain ($780k), and South Africa ($166k).
